Description: Fixed-Term Corporate Receptionist – Birmingham. Salary: £12.60 Per Hour. We are seeking organised, adaptable, and professional Corporate Receptionists to support our sites during the busy period. This role is ideal for candidates who can provide exceptional service, remain flexible with scheduling, and are fully available throughout the contract term. As a Corporate Receptionist, you will be a key team member across multiple corporate buildings. You’ll deliver a welcoming, efficient, and consistent service to colleagues, visitors, and tenants while supporting day-to-day reception operations.
Site Coverage
- You must be willing and able to attend any site within your region as instructed.
- Travel between locations may be required depending on operational needs.
Working Hours
- Shifts are typically 8–10 hours per day, Monday to Friday.
- Hours may vary in line with business demand.
Key Responsibilities
- Front of house reception: Provide seamless temporary reception cover, taking ownership of the reception area and meeting clients' and tenants' expectations. Be the welcoming face of the building for the day by greeting and managing visitors in a friendly and professional manner. Represent key stakeholders with a knowledgeable and positive approach. Effectively manage couriers, post, and all deliveries. Conduct general administration tasks. Submit weekly reports on site activity as required.
- Building Management: Develop effective relationships with clients, agents, and contractors. Ensure the reception area is impeccably presented at all times. Maintain pristine vacant spaces available for viewing. Collaborate with property and facilities managers to ensure contractors carry out their duties effectively. Report and manage issues through the correct processes. Prioritize building security. Demonstrate a proactive approach to problem-solving.
- Additional Tenant Experience: Read the local amenities file in the site notes to understand the area you are stationed. Be aware of the site's added value/promotional events and be prepared to support as required.

How to prepare for a job interview at LAH Property Marketing
✨Know the Role Inside Out
Before your interview, make sure you thoroughly understand the responsibilities of a Corporate Receptionist. Familiarise yourself with the key tasks like managing visitors, handling deliveries, and maintaining the reception area.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and show that you're genuinely interested in the position.
✨Show Off Your People Skills
As a receptionist, you'll be the first point of contact for visitors. Practice how you would greet someone and manage their expectations. Think about examples from your past experiences where you've provided excellent customer service or resolved issues calmly and professionally.
✨Dress to Impress
Presentation is key in this role, so make sure you dress smartly for your interview. Choose an outfit that reflects professionalism and aligns with the corporate environment. This not only shows respect for the interviewers but also gives them a glimpse of how you would represent their company.
✨Prepare Questions to Ask
Interviews are a two-way street, so come prepared with questions about the role and the company. Ask about the team dynamics, what a typical day looks like, or how they measure success in the reception area. This shows your enthusiasm and hel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.
